From 0428dbac15646137d397d2f016390cd546d09b02 Mon Sep 17 00:00:00 2001 From: MANTANI Nobutaka Date: Sun, 30 Jun 2002 13:40:36 +0000 Subject: Update to 0.9.12. Submitted by: mdodd (for updating to 0.9.11) --- multimedia/libxine/Makefile | 18 +++++++++++++----- multimedia/libxine/distinfo | 2 +- .../libxine/files/patch-src:audio_out:audio_oss_out.c | 11 ----------- .../libxine/files/patch-src:libsputext:xine_decoder.c | 15 --------------- multimedia/libxine/pkg-plist | 15 +++++++++++---- 5 files changed, 25 insertions(+), 36 deletions(-) delete mode 100644 multimedia/libxine/files/patch-src:audio_out:audio_oss_out.c delete mode 100644 multimedia/libxine/files/patch-src:libsputext:xine_decoder.c (limited to 'multimedia/libxine') diff --git a/multimedia/libxine/Makefile b/multimedia/libxine/Makefile index a3c625dbe784..aec9a4f184c3 100644 --- a/multimedia/libxine/Makefile +++ b/multimedia/libxine/Makefile @@ -6,7 +6,7 @@ # PORTNAME= xine -PORTVERSION= 0.9.10 +PORTVERSION= 0.9.12 CATEGORIES= graphics MASTER_SITES= http://xine.sourceforge.net/files/ \ ${MASTER_SITE_SOURCEFORGE} @@ -22,7 +22,8 @@ LIB_DEPENDS= a52.0:${PORTSDIR}/audio/liba52 \ aa.1:${PORTSDIR}/graphics/aalib \ SDL-1.1:${PORTSDIR}/devel/sdl12 \ intl.2:${PORTSDIR}/devel/gettext \ - iconv.3:${PORTSDIR}/converters/libiconv + iconv.3:${PORTSDIR}/converters/libiconv \ + divxdecore.1:${PORTSDIR}/graphics/libdivxdecore-devel WRKSRC= ${WRKDIR}/${PORTNAME}-lib-${PORTVERSION} @@ -32,13 +33,16 @@ USE_IMLIB= yes USE_GMAKE= yes USE_AUTOMAKE= yes USE_MESA= yes +USE_REINPLACE= yes CONFIGURE_ENV= CPPFLAGS="-I${LOCALBASE}/include -I${X11BASE}/include" \ LDFLAGS="-L${LOCALBASE}/lib -L${X11BASE}/lib" \ SDL_CONFIG="${LOCALBASE}/bin/sdl11-config" \ THREAD_CFLAGS="${PTHREAD_CFLAGS}" \ THREAD_LIBS="${PTHREAD_LIBS}" \ X_EXTRA_LIBS="-lGL -lGLU -lXext -lX11 -lm" -CONFIGURE_ARGS= --with-w32-path=${LOCALBASE}/lib/win32 +CONFIGURE_ARGS= --with-w32-path=${LOCALBASE}/lib/win32 \ + --disable-dxr3 --disable-vidix --disable-dha-kmod \ + --disable-alsa INSTALLS_SHLIB= yes MAN1= xine-config.1 @@ -84,13 +88,17 @@ PLIST_SUB+= HAVE_OGG="@comment " .endif post-patch: - @${PERL} -pi -e \ + @${REINPLACE_CMD} -i.bak -e \ 's|THREAD_LIBS=.*$$|THREAD_LIBS="\$$THREAD_LIBS"|g ; \ s|THREAD_CFLAGS=.*$$|THREAD_CFLAGS="\$$THREAD_CFLAGS"|g ; \ s|-L/usr/local/lib||g ; \ s|-I/usr/local/include||g ; \ + s|-lgiconv|-liconv|g ; \ + s|-malign-loops|-falign-loops|g ; \ + s|-malign-jumps|-falign-jumps|g ; \ + s|-malign-functions|-falign-functions|g ; \ s|-funroll-loops||g' ${WRKSRC}/configure.in - @${PERL} -pi -e \ + @${REINPLACE_CMD} -i.bak -e \ 's|aclocal,|${ACLOCAL},|g ; \ s|autoconf,|${AUTOCONF},|g ; \ s|automake,|${AUTOMAKE},|g ; \ diff --git a/multimedia/libxine/distinfo b/multimedia/libxine/distinfo index 6e360cf0a3aa..9f81e2b9c76c 100644 --- a/multimedia/libxine/distinfo +++ b/multimedia/libxine/distinfo @@ -1 +1 @@ -MD5 (xine-lib-0.9.10.tar.gz) = 2f17619b58b2e6c84c1421ed36045983 +MD5 (xine-lib-0.9.12.tar.gz) = 8bad647e6ef9c31723129fb95e40c73c diff --git a/multimedia/libxine/files/patch-src:audio_out:audio_oss_out.c b/multimedia/libxine/files/patch-src:audio_out:audio_oss_out.c deleted file mode 100644 index dcfab11ae62b..000000000000 --- a/multimedia/libxine/files/patch-src:audio_out:audio_oss_out.c +++ /dev/null @@ -1,11 +0,0 @@ ---- src/audio_out/audio_oss_out.c.orig Sun Jun 2 01:54:46 2002 -+++ src/audio_out/audio_oss_out.c Sun Jun 2 01:55:37 2002 -@@ -51,6 +51,8 @@ - #elif defined (__FreeBSD__) - # if __FreeBSD__ < 4 - # include -+# else -+# include - # endif - #else - # if defined(__linux__) diff --git a/multimedia/libxine/files/patch-src:libsputext:xine_decoder.c b/multimedia/libxine/files/patch-src:libsputext:xine_decoder.c deleted file mode 100644 index e9b94f99831c..000000000000 --- a/multimedia/libxine/files/patch-src:libsputext:xine_decoder.c +++ /dev/null @@ -1,15 +0,0 @@ ---- src/libsputext/xine_decoder.c.orig Thu May 16 22:51:25 2002 -+++ src/libsputext/xine_decoder.c Thu May 16 22:51:33 2002 -@@ -36,11 +36,7 @@ - #include - #include - #include --#ifdef __FreeBSD__ --# include --#else --# include --#endif -+#include - - #include "buffer.h" - #include "events.h" diff --git a/multimedia/libxine/pkg-plist b/multimedia/libxine/pkg-plist index 57d5df51a92d..5ce2ff123d20 100644 --- a/multimedia/libxine/pkg-plist +++ b/multimedia/libxine/pkg-plist @@ -10,6 +10,7 @@ include/xine/input_plugin.h include/xine/lrb.h include/xine/metronom.h include/xine/osd.h +include/xine/ppcasm_string.h include/xine/resample.h include/xine/scratch.h include/xine/spu_decoder.h @@ -24,13 +25,14 @@ include/xine/xmllexer.h include/xine/xmlparser.h include/xine.h lib/libxine.so -lib/libxine.so.0 +lib/libxine.so.1 lib/libxineutils.so -lib/libxineutils.so.0 +lib/libxineutils.so.1 %%HAVE_ARTS%%lib/xine/plugins/xineplug_ao_out_arts.so lib/xine/plugins/xineplug_ao_out_esd.so lib/xine/plugins/xineplug_ao_out_oss.so lib/xine/plugins/xineplug_decode_a52.so +lib/xine/plugins/xineplug_decode_adpcm.so lib/xine/plugins/xineplug_decode_cinepak.so lib/xine/plugins/xineplug_decode_cyuv.so lib/xine/plugins/xineplug_decode_divx4.so @@ -40,20 +42,25 @@ lib/xine/plugins/xineplug_decode_lpcm.so lib/xine/plugins/xineplug_decode_mad.so lib/xine/plugins/xineplug_decode_mpeg2.so lib/xine/plugins/xineplug_decode_msvc.so +lib/xine/plugins/xineplug_decode_roqaudio.so +lib/xine/plugins/xineplug_decode_roqvideo.so lib/xine/plugins/xineplug_decode_spu.so lib/xine/plugins/xineplug_decode_spucc.so lib/xine/plugins/xineplug_decode_sputext.so +lib/xine/plugins/xineplug_decode_svq1.so %%HAVE_VORBIS%%lib/xine/plugins/xineplug_decode_vorbis.so lib/xine/plugins/xineplug_decode_w32dll.so lib/xine/plugins/xineplug_dmx_asf.so lib/xine/plugins/xineplug_dmx_avi.so lib/xine/plugins/xineplug_dmx_cda.so +lib/xine/plugins/xineplug_dmx_film.so lib/xine/plugins/xineplug_dmx_mpeg.so lib/xine/plugins/xineplug_dmx_mpeg_audio.so lib/xine/plugins/xineplug_dmx_mpeg_block.so lib/xine/plugins/xineplug_dmx_mpeg_elem.so lib/xine/plugins/xineplug_dmx_mpeg_pes.so lib/xine/plugins/xineplug_dmx_mpeg_ts.so +lib/xine/plugins/xineplug_dmx_roq.so %%HAVE_OGG%%lib/xine/plugins/xineplug_dmx_ogg.so lib/xine/plugins/xineplug_dmx_qt.so lib/xine/plugins/xineplug_inp_dvd.so @@ -150,9 +157,9 @@ share/xine/fonts/serif-16.xinefont.gz share/xine/fonts/serif-20.xinefont.gz share/xine/fonts/serif-24.xinefont.gz share/xine/fonts/serif-32.xinefont.gz -share/xine/skins/xine_logo.mpg -share/xine/skins/xine_logo.png +share/xine/skins/xine_logo.mpv @dirrm include/xine +@dirrm lib/xine/plugins/vidix @dirrm lib/xine/plugins @dirrm lib/xine @dirrm share/doc/xine/xine-lib-API/html -- cgit v1.2.3